Product Description

Creating state-of-the-art servo motors like those in the MSK series requires advanced technology. The synchronous motors by Bosch Rexroth are components of the Rexroth IndraDrive drive system, and are used as rotary main and servo drive motors. They are well-suited for robotics, metal-forming machines, and printing and paper processing machines.

The MSK071E-0300-NN-S1-UG0-NSNN is a model of the compact synchronous servo motors in the MSK series. Its integrated encoder system is a single-turn encoder with the optical measurement method and the Hiperface interface. This encoder operates with a system accuracy of ±80 angular seconds to detect the motor’s absolute, indirect position within one mechanical rotation. It replaces the need for separate incremental encoders and has a data memory where the motor’s parameters are stored. The maximum speed of this MSK model is 4,200 revolutions per minute, and it can reach a maximum torque of 84.0Nm. Its output shaft is the plain type, and it gives a non-positive shaft-hub connection with zero backlash.

Thanks to its sealed housing, the MSK071E-0300-NN-S1-UG0-NSNN cannot be damaged by solid extrinsic materials like conductive dust or water jet sprays. Hence, its Ingress Protection rating, according to EN 60529, is IP 65. It is cooled by natural convection and features a KTY84 thermal sensor to protect it from thermal overload. Like other MSK models, the housing varnish of this motor consists of a black (RAL9005) 2K epoxy resin coating based on epoxy polyamide resin in water. This coat is highly resistant to dilute acids, alkaline solutions, current mineral oils, sewage, and water. It also displays limited resistance to organic solvents and hydraulic oil. The maximum ambient temperature for the motor’s operation is 40oC.

MSK071E-0300-NN-S1-UG0-NSNN Technical Specifications

Continuous Current at Standstill 100 K: 15.2 A
Continuous Torque at Standstill 100 K: 28.0 Nm
Maximum Current: 56.3 A
Maximum Torque: 84.0 Nm
Winding Inductivity: 5,900 mH
